Posted

Did the original Hinckley split into 2 teams, leicester road being the other?

 

They did. It's very acrimonious. No love lost between the two clubs. Hinckley AFC are the official successor club and most fans follow them, but Leicester Road have the ground and most of the facilities. AFC own the bar at the ground. My understanding is that some of the people who were to blame for Hinckley united going under are heavily involved with Leicester Road, hence the antagonism.
